WIN2000 Server中的DNS/WINS/DHCP

来源:百度文库 编辑:神马文学网 时间:2024/04/29 23:06:25

WIN2000 Server中的DNS/WINS/DHCP

 

DHCP -- Dynamic Host Configuration Protocol 

动态主机配置协议

是一个简化主机IP地址分配管理的TCP/IP标准协议。用户可以利用DHCP服务器管理动态的IP地址分配及其他相关的环境配置工作(如DNS、WINS、Gateway的设置)。

 


DNS - Domain Name System

域名解析服务器,用于把域名翻译成电脑能识别的IP地址。

WINS -- Windows Internet Name Service

Windows互联网命名服务

服务器主要用于NetBIOS名字服务,它处理的是NetBIOS计算机名(Computer Name)。WINS服务器可以登记WINS-enabled工作站(下面简称为“WINS工作站”)的计算机名、IP地址、DNS域名等数据,当工作站查询名字时,它又可以将这些数据提供给工作站。

 

例子


考虑一个名为“Jupiter”的文件服务器和下面两个指令:
  Ping Jupiter.space.net
  Net use * jupiter mainshare
  第一个指令是向我们的文件服务器发送一个ping (icmp echo)数据包,确认这个服务器在工作。

第二个指令呼叫同一台服务器(jupiter),以便连接到一个名为“mainshare”的共享文件夹。

虽然这两个指令都指向同一台服务器(Jupiter),但是,它们之间的区别是很重要的。  
  这里的“Ping”使用DNS把Jupiter.space.net解析为一个IP地址,如204.45.12.1。而“net use”指令使用WINS把NetBIOS名称“Jupiter”解析为一个IP地址。

为什么有两种不同的服务实际上在完成同一个任务?

答案:这两种服务的每一种服务都依靠不同的协议。他们只是以不同的方式工作。 

 
  WINS是微软网络拓扑的一个重要的组成部分。在过去,你需要在Windows网络中运行一个WINS服务器以避免域名解析的问题。当时的这种NetBIOS(Windows机器名称)协议只能在NetBEUI传输协议上工作。如果你曾经使用过Windows 95,你会记得NetBEUI协议经常出现在你的网络属性中。在网络属性中,TCP/IP协议也是一个选项。  
   目前,DNS取代了WINS。

大多数DNS服务器都能够处理NetBIOS的请求。这就是WINS服务器变得越来越少的原因。


  简言之,DNS把TCP/IP主机名称映射为IP地址,WINS把NetBIOS主机名称映射为IP地址。